A Maine state trooper is on the mend after being involved in a rear-end collision during a highway traffic stop on Saturday night, authorities confirmed. Trooper Patrick Flanagan was conducting a routine traffic stop on the southbound Maine Turnpike in Biddeford when his cruiser was suddenly struck from behind by another vehicle. The impact caused the cruiser to spin around and collide with the vehicle he had initially pulled over. Both Trooper Flanagan and the two other drivers involved sustained non-life-threatening injuries, according to a news release by the Maine State Police. Late Friday night in Shirley, Maine, a head-on collision involving a moose resulted in multiple injuries. The Piscataquis County Sheriff's Office reported the incident occurred on Greenville Road around 9:25 p.m., responding to find eight injured individuals and two heavily damaged vehicles—a Jeep Cherokee and a Chevy Suburban. According to the investigation, the Jeep was traveling south when it struck a moose, causing the vehicle to cross the center line and collide with the northbound Chevy.
